Section 11-618 – Pension Fund Exemption for Average Handle of $125,000 or Less
A licensee whose average handle is $125,000 or less is exempt from paying 0.25% of each mutuel pool to the Maryland Harness Track Employees Pension Fund.
Section 11-619 – Driver’s Fee Deducted From Purse
A licensee shall: (1) deduct the fee for a driver from the purse of an owner; and (2) pay the fee to the driver not later than 7 work days after the last day of the month in which the driver earns the fee.

Section 11-609 – Harness Racing Restrictions
The Commission may not issue: (1) licenses to more than 3 racing associations; (2) a license for use in Carroll, Dorchester, Frederick, Montgomery, or Wicomico County; or (3) more than 1 license for use in any 1 county.
Section 11-610 – Racing Days
(a) The Commission may award for any calendar year up to the number of racing days requested by an applicant. (b) The decision of the Commission on the award of a racing day is final.
